Hi Susanne,
It won’t work on the iPad or any mobile apps – only online in Firefox or Chrome browsers. I’m not sure which browser you’re using on your HP computer, but you should be able to disable/remove the original plugin from your browser and add it back in – or reactivate it from your browser settings.
